CVE-2025-23434: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') in viher3 Easy EU Cookie law

Description

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in viher3 Easy EU Cookie law easy-eu-cookie-law allows Stored XSS.This issue affects Easy EU Cookie law: from n/a through <= 1.3.3.1.

Technical Analysis

The vulnerability identified as CVE-2025-23434 affects the viher3 Easy EU Cookie law plugin, a tool commonly used to ensure compliance with EU cookie regulations on websites. The flaw is a Stored Cross-site Scripting (XSS) vulnerability resulting from improper neutralization of input during web page generation. Specifically, the plugin fails to adequately sanitize or encode user-supplied input before embedding it into web pages, allowing malicious actors to inject scripts that are stored persistently on the server. When other users visit the affected pages, these scripts execute in their browsers with the privileges of the website, potentially stealing session cookies, redirecting users to malicious sites, or performing actions on behalf of the user. The vulnerability affects all versions up to and including 1.3.3.1. No CVSS score has been assigned yet, and no patches or known exploits are currently documented. However, the nature of stored XSS means that exploitation is straightforward and can have severe consequences, especially on sites with high traffic or sensitive user data. The plugin’s role in managing cookie consent banners means it is widely deployed on websites targeting EU users, increasing the scope of potential impact. The vulnerability does not require authentication or user interaction beyond visiting a compromised page, which lowers the barrier for attackers. The lack of immediate patches necessitates proactive mitigation steps by administrators.

Potential Impact

This vulnerability can have significant impacts on organizations worldwide that use the Easy EU Cookie law plugin. Successful exploitation allows attackers to execute arbitrary JavaScript in the context of the affected website, leading to session hijacking, theft of sensitive information, defacement, phishing, or distribution of malware. This undermines user trust and can cause reputational damage, legal liabilities under data protection regulations such as GDPR, and potential financial losses. Websites relying on this plugin for compliance may face regulatory scrutiny if exploited. The stored nature of the XSS increases the risk as malicious scripts persist and affect multiple users over time. The ease of exploitation without authentication or complex prerequisites means attackers can rapidly compromise vulnerable sites. Organizations with high web traffic or handling sensitive user data are particularly at risk. Additionally, attackers could leverage this vulnerability as a foothold for further attacks within the network or to spread malware. The absence of a patch at the time of disclosure increases exposure until mitigations are applied.

Mitigation Recommendations

1. Monitor the vendor’s official channels for a security patch and apply updates to the Easy EU Cookie law plugin immediately upon release. 2. In the interim, implement strict input validation and output encoding on all user-supplied data processed by the plugin to prevent script injection. 3. Employ Content Security Policy (CSP) headers to restrict the execution of unauthorized scripts on affected web pages. 4. Conduct thorough code reviews and security testing of the plugin’s integration within your website to identify and remediate unsafe input handling. 5. Consider temporarily disabling or replacing the plugin with a more secure alternative until a patch is available. 6. Educate web administrators and developers on secure coding practices related to XSS prevention. 7. Use web application firewalls (WAFs) with rules designed to detect and block XSS payloads targeting this plugin. 8. Regularly audit website logs and user reports for signs of exploitation or suspicious activity. 9. Ensure that cookie attributes such as HttpOnly and Secure are properly set to limit cookie theft impact. 10. Maintain comprehensive backups to enable quick recovery in case of compromise.
